
Ray LaMontange
[lastfm]Ray LaMontange[/lastfm] and the Pariah Dogs released a live EP this Tuesday, titled Live – Fall 2010, available exclusively on iTunes. The EP includes 5 tracks, including 3 from their latest album God Willin’ and the Creek Don’t Rise, which earned a Grammy nomination for Best Contemporary Folk Album. Ray and the Pariah Dogs also received 2 other nominations, one for Song of the Year – “Beg, Steal, or Borrow,” and another for Best Engineered Album, Non-Classical.
Fans can also stream live performances of “Beg, Steal, or Borrow” and “Henry Nearly Killed Me (It’s a Shame)” at raylamontagne.com.
